π¬π§ UK war hawks prep troops as Trumpβs Ukraine βpeace planβ hits headlines
UK officials have even mapped out which units they would swiftly deploy to Ukraine as part of the so-called Coalition of the Willing, following reconnaissance missions over the summer, reports Bloomberg.
According to the plans:
πΈ Personnel would be posted away from front lines
πΈ The UK would continue its long-running training of Ukrainian forces β both at home and, potentially, inside Ukraine
πΈ Π‘oordination cell led by a British two-star officer would be stationed in Kiev
πΈ The UK cell would provide logistics, arms support, training, and air policing, allowing international flights to resume
Plans also include expanding the Black Sea task force with Turkiye, Romania, and Bulgaria to clear mines and secure maritime routes from Ukrainian ports.
π Defense Secretary John Healey confirmed the UK has updated its plans to allocate more than $130M to cover the initial cost of sending its forces into Ukraine if a ceasefire is struck.
Russia has repeatedly underscored that the presence of NATO allies' troops on Ukrainian soil β under any flag and in any capacity, including as peacekeepers β would be a threat to Russia and unacceptable under any circumstances.

π¨ US reportedly turns the screws on Ukraine: Zelensky told to sign Trumpβs peace plan or get cut off
The US has warned it may pull the plug on intelligence sharing and weapons deliveries unless Ukraine signs onto the framework of a US-brokered peace deal with Russia by Nov. 27, reports Reuters.
π The Zelensky regime is under much greater pressure from the US than during any previous peace discussions, it cites insiders as saying. "They want to stop the war and want Ukraine to pay the price," one of the sources told the outlet.
A high-ranking US military delegation landed in Ukraineβs capital on Thursday for talks with Zelensky, framing the meeting as βsuccessfulβ and insisting on an βaggressive timelineβ for signing a formal document.
π President Vladimir Putin has called Trump's 28-point plan 'modernized.' He noted that Russia is ready for peace talks but pointed out that the US has so far failed to secure the consent of the Ukrainian side on a peace settlement plan.

πΊπΈ π·πΊ US generals to jet to Russia to discuss Trumpβs peace plan for Ukraine β reports
The delegation of senior US military officials led by Army Secretary Dan Driscoll is likely to fly to Russia at the end of next week, reports The Guardian.
π The same group of generals held talks with Zelensky in Ukraine on Thursday. Trump has named Driscoll as his newest βspecial representativeβ for Ukraine peace negotiations.
Trump has confirmed that Nov. 27 would be an βappropriate timeβ for Zelensky to sign the deal.
Amid reports that the US could cut off intelligence sharing or logistical support, if Ukraine did not sign the deal, a US official was quoted as saying:
πΉ Russia, which has the text of Trump's settlement plan, is ready for peace talks, said Russian President Vladimir Putin. The details of that plan need to be discussed, he said.
